Product Description:
The MSM031C-0300-NN-M5-ML0 is a compact synchronous motor developed by Bosch Rexroth Indramat for integration into the MSM IndraDyn S Synchronous Motors series. It acts as a rotary actuator that converts electrical energy into controlled mechanical motion within packaging, assembly, and pick-and-place stations. By delivering consistent torque and position accuracy, the unit interfaces directly with IndraDrive controllers, allowing parameter-based speed regulation and coordinated multi-axis movement in industrial automation lines. Its design favors small-footprint machinery where high dynamic response and minimal maintenance are important.
At standstill, the rotor can maintain a continuous torque of 1.30 Nm, providing steady force for holding or low-speed indexing tasks without overheating. The specified cooling mode is natural convection, so airflow around the housing must remain unobstructed rather than relying on fans or liquid circuits. The motor length is C, which indicates the axial dimension used with matching gearheads and mounting flanges. Frame designation 031 identifies the external diameter category and shaft height used by other motors in this size group. Electrical characteristics correspond to the segment-specific winding code 0300, which is associated with the phase resistance and inductance values used by the matching drive controller for stable current control.
The motor is supplied without a holding brake, so the axis relies on servo control or mechanical clamps to prevent motion after power is removed. This omission reduces weight and rotor inertia, which suits the compact 031 frame and supports quick cycle changes. Load back-drive tendencies should be considered, and external locking may be needed where gravity or process forces act during dwell periods, especially in vertical or overhung installations.
